    Training or search? evidence and an equilibrium model

    Training programs are a major tool of labor market policies in OECD countries. I use a unique panel data set on the labor market experience of individual German workers between 2000 and 2002 to estimate a dynamic model of search and training, which allows me to quantify the impact of training programs and unemployment benefits on employment, unemployment, output, and the government expenditures. ; The model extends Ljungqvist and Sargent (JPE, 1998) by incorporating a training decision and a broader menu of unemployment benefits. Government-sponsored training programs feature a key trade-off with respect to unemployment insurance programs: they offer more generous unemployment benefits but require more time and effort from workers to generate higher skills. As a result, unemployed workers with different human capital and benefits make different decisions about training, search, and job acceptance. ; I use the model to quantitatively study the recent reforms implemented in Germany and run more counterfactual experiments. I simulate the transition path under back-to-back unexpected reforms in 2003-2006 and find the dynamics of the model's unemployment rates are close to the data. In a counterfactual experiment in which I model an economy with a German-like training system and a US-like unemployment benefit structure (roughly, benefits are lower), I find that employment and output rise substantially.

    Would active labor market policies help combat high U.S. unemployment?

    Two years after the end of the 2007-09 recession, the unemployment rate in the United States remains above 9 percent - roughly double its pre-recession level. ; Nie and Struby analyze the cyclical and structural components of this elevated level of unemployment, active and passive labor market policies, and how the policies are utilized in the United States and 20 Organization for Economic Cooperation Development countries. ; The analysis finds that two active programs can be particularly effective: training programs that equip unemployed workers with skills that are in demand and job-search assistance that matches unemployed workers with employers. These findings - together with evidence that the U.S. labor market currently suffers from a certain amount of structural unemployment - suggest that the United States could benefit from more training programs and job-search assistance.

    Robustness, information-processing constraints, and the current account in small open economies

    We examine the effects of two types of informational frictions, robustness (RB) and nite information-processing capacity (called rational inattention or RI) on the current account, in an otherwise standard intertemporal current account (ICA) model. We show that the interaction of RB and RI has the potential to improve the model’s predictions on the joint dynamics of the current account and income: (i) the contemporaneous correlation between the current account and income, (ii) the volatility and persistence of the current account in small open emerging and developed economies. In addition, we show that the two informational frictions could also better explain consumption dynamics in small open economies: the impulse responses of consumption to income shocks and the relative volatility of consumption growth to income growth. Calibrated versions using detection probabilities t the data better along these dimensions than the standard model does.

    A Socially-Aware Incentive Mechanism for Mobile Crowdsensing Service Market

    Mobile Crowdsensing has shown a great potential to address large-scale problems by allocating sensing tasks to pervasive Mobile Users (MUs). The MUs will participate in a Crowdsensing platform if they can receive satisfactory reward. In this paper, in order to effectively and efficiently recruit sufficient MUs, i.e., participants, we investigate an optimal reward mechanism of the monopoly Crowdsensing Service Provider (CSP). We model the rewarding and participating as a two-stage game, and analyze the MUs' participation level and the CSP's optimal reward mechanism using backward induction. At the same time, the reward is designed taking the underlying social network effects amid the mobile social network into account, for motivating the participants. Namely, one MU will obtain additional benefits from information contributed or shared by local neighbours in social networks. We derive the analytical expressions for the discriminatory reward as well as uniform reward with complete information, and approximations of reward incentive with incomplete information. Performance evaluation reveals that the network effects tremendously stimulate higher mobile participation level and greater revenue of the CSP.     Gravitational Effects of Rotating Bodies

    We study two type effects of gravitational field on mechanical gyroscopes (i.e. rotating extended bodies). The first depends on special relativity and equivalence principle. The second is related to the coupling (i.e. a new force) between the spins of mechanical gyroscopes, which would violate the equivalent principle. In order to give a theoretical prediction to the second we suggest a spin-spin coupling model for two mechanical gyroscopes. An upper limit on the coupling strength is then determined by using the observed perihelion precession of the planet's orbits in solar system.     A Schwarz lemma for weakly K\"ahler-Finsler manifolds

    In this paper, we first establish several theorems about the estimation of distance function on real and strongly convex complex Finsler manifolds and then obtain a Schwarz lemma from a strongly convex weakly K\"ahler-Finsler manifold into a strongly pseudoconvex complex Finsler manifold. As applications, we prove that a holomorphic mapping from a strongly convex weakly K\"ahler-Finsler manifold into a strongly pseudoconvex complex Finsler manifold is necessary constant under an extra condition. In particular, we prove that a holomorphic mapping from a complex Minkowski space into a strongly pseudoconvex complex Finsler manifold such that its holomorphic sectional curvature is bounded from above by a negative constant is necessary constant
